Street Flow


Street Flow is a French drama film directed by Leïla Sy and Kery James and written by Kery James. The plot revolves around fifteen-year-old Noumouké from the suburb of Paris who is about to decide which brother's foot steps to follow - the lawyer student Soulaymaan or the gangster Demba.
The film was released on October 12, 2019 on Netflix.

Street Flow was released on October 12, 2019 on Netflix. According to Netflix, over 2.6 million accounts watched Street Flow within the first week of release.

Music

Kery James records three previously unreleased tracks for the film. The first is À qui la faute? in collaboration with Orelsan. The second is a duet with Youssoupha, Les Yeux mouillés, also directed by Leïla Sy. The third is Tuer un homme with Lacrim.
Unreleased songs also feature in the film, including Lettre à la République by Kery James, After Laughter by Wendy Rene, Little Ghetto Boy by Donny Hathaway, etc.
